While most people were watching mouz dismantle CLG, mTw and Quantic were quietly slugging it out in Game 1 of their Dreamhack Quarterfinals matchup. After giving away what many would consider to be an "ideal" draft for Quantic, mTw began to slip behind to Quantic's relentless onslaught (spearheaded by Korok's trademark Morphling). Yet mTw refused to yield where many other teams might have. Many will look back at this summer's Dreamhack and point to Na'Vi vs mTw - Game 1 as a major turning point for the team. For those fortunate enough to watch this match, however, you may come to feel as I do: that it was here that their resolve started to harden, that it was here that mTw's Dreamhack journey truly began.
